HTTPMOD: Kein Reading und kein state

Begonnen von FhemPiUser, 02 April 2016, 21:38:33

Vorheriges Thema - Nächstes Thema

FhemPiUser

Hallo,

ich mache meine ersten Versuche mit httpmod und leider klappt es noch nicht. Ich möchte die URL     

http://xxx:xxx@192.168.1.188/cgi-bin/hi3510/param.cgi?cmd=getmdalarm&-aname=email

(siehe auch http://wiki.instar.de/index.php/HD_CGI_Commands_-_Get_Motion_Detection_Alarm_Status)

abfragen und aus der Antwort ein Reading "md_email_switch" generieren mit "on", falls es an ist und "off", falls es aus ist.

Ich habe ein entsprechendes httmod device angelegt und bekomme offenbar auch ein vernünftiges Ergebnis als http Antwort, zumindest wird folgendes im internal "buf" angezeigt:

HTTP/1.1 200 OK Server: Ipcam Access-Control-Allow-Origin: * Cache-Control: no-cache,no-store Content-Type:text/html Connection: close Content-Length: 27 var md_email_switch="on";

Ich bekomme aber kein Reading "md_email_switch" angezeigt und auch der state ist "???".

Aktuell habe ich folgende attribute:
reading01Name md_email_switch
reading01Regex md_email_switch\=(\w.*)


Was fehlt noch?

FhemPiUser

...hab es, die Regex war falsch. Mit der folgenden geht es:

md_email_switch\=\"([\w]+)\"